

Amid rising tensions in West Asia, the Indian Embassy in Tehran on Monday issued an important advisory to Indian nationals residing in Iran. The embassy urged citizens not to move towards any land border to leave the country without prior coordination with the mission. The advisory was released through a statement posted on the social media platform X.
The embassy clarified that Indian citizens should travel towards borders only after receiving clear instructions from the embassy. It warned that if individuals leave Iranian territory without coordination and face difficulties entering a neighboring country, the embassy may not be able to provide assistance afterward. The mission also advised Indians to contact the official helpline numbers or email in case of any emergency or assistance.
